Output 50fdd60b3e62cad54f10dd82691f26f6d01f49e3a18727ae5a0edd58c15838e6:0

value
268709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78f211a74cda13c8331c981661b98ac889439d0d OP_EQUAL
address
3CiWzouYdoQBZDbTJ6FcceCQ9USbbfj4ra
transaction
50fdd60b3e62cad54f10dd82691f26f6d01f49e3a18727ae5a0edd58c15838e6
spent
true